Do voice actors get paid royalties?

What are residuals? Residuals are additional compensation for a commercial, above and beyond the initial payment, based on the number of times a spot is run. They are often royalties that are paid to voice actors when clients renew the contract to have their voice over product extended to be aired.

How do voice over actors get paid?

Voice actors get paid on a per project or per job basis. The use of the material is also taken into consideration and whether or not you are granting a license to use your material for a specific duration on specific channels or if you are seeking a fee for a universal buyout.
